### 1. **Beautiful Creatures**
**[Watch the Trailer](https://youtube.com)**
Beautiful Creatures might be the closest match to Twilight. While it features a romance between a mortal and a supernatural being, the supernatural element here is witchcraft rather than vampirism. The film explores similar themes of forbidden love and magical intrigue, though the family dynamics differ significantly from the Cullens’.
### 2. **Red Riding Hood**
**[Watch the Trailer](https://youtube.com)**
Director Catherine Hardwicke, who also helmed Twilight, brings her signature style to this supernatural romance starring Amanda Seyfried. Red Riding Hood shares Twilight's core ingredients: a supernatural mystery, forbidden love, and atmospheric visuals, with a captivating cast.
### 3. **Romeo + Juliet**
**[Watch the Trailer](https://youtube.com)**
At its heart, Twilight echoes the timeless story of Romeo and Juliet. While there’s no blood feud between vampires and humans, the theme of forbidden love remains central. Baz Luhrmann's modern adaptation of Shakespeare's classic is a must-watch for fans of star-crossed romance.
### 4. **Speak**
**[Watch the Trailer](https://youtube.com)**
Though Speak diverges from Twilight’s supernatural elements, it features Kristen Stewart in a gripping role. The film deals with profound themes of isolation and personal recovery, showcasing Stewart's powerful performance in a different light.
### 5. **Divergent**
**[Watch the Trailer](https://youtube.com)**
Divergent, based on another popular YA novel, shares Twilight’s themes of self-discovery and belonging. The film explores a dystopian society and personal independence, resonating with the same emotional undertones as Twilight.
### 6. **Warm Bodies**
**[Watch the Trailer](https://youtube.com)**
Imagine Twilight with a zombie twist, and you get Warm Bodies. This film explores a romance between a human and a supernatural being, with a storyline that involves taming killer instincts through true love.
### 7. **Before I Fall**
**[Watch the Trailer](https://youtube.com)**
Before I Fall takes Twilight’s coming-of-age elements and infuses them with a supernatural twist. The film follows a teenage girl reliving the last day of her life, exploring themes of self-discovery and redemption.
### 8. **The Covenant**
**[Watch the Trailer](https://youtube.com)**
For those who enjoyed Twilight’s mix of supernatural and teenage drama, The Covenant offers a similar vibe with a group of powerful witches. With a cast including Chace Crawford and Taylor Kitsch, it delivers both eye candy and magical intrigue.
### 9. **Tuck Everlasting**
**[Watch the Trailer](https://youtube.com)**
Tuck Everlasting tells the story of a teenage girl who falls in love with a family of immortals. The film captures a similar sense of forbidden romance and existential longing, echoing Twilight’s themes of eternal love.
### 10. **Vampire Academy**
**[Watch the Trailer](https://youtube.com)**
Fans of Twilight's vampire politics and mythology will appreciate Vampire Academy. Set in a high school for vampires, the film delves into a deadly power struggle between two best friends, Lissa and Rose.
### 11. **Fright Night**
**[Watch the Trailer](https://youtube.com)**
While Fright Night features a more menacing vampire than Edward Cullen, it still delivers on the teen romance front with Anton Yelchin’s charming performance, blending horror with youthful romance.
### 12. **After**
**[Watch the Trailer](https://youtube.com)**
After channels the "good girl falls for bad boy" trope, reminiscent of Bella and Edward’s relationship but without the supernatural elements. The film explores a tumultuous romance that mirrors Twilight’s intensity.
### 13. **Water for Elephants**
**[Watch the Trailer](https://youtube.com)**
For those still enamored with Robert Pattinson, Water for Elephants offers a different kind of romance. Set in a 1930s circus, Pattinson stars as a man who falls for the ringmaster's wife, providing a historical twist on romantic drama.
### 14. **Every Day**
**[Watch the Trailer](https://youtube.com)**
Every Day presents a unique twist on romance, with a teenage spirit inhabiting a new body each day. The film’s exploration of love and identity resonates with Twilight’s themes of personal discovery and connection.
### 15. **The Adjustment Bureau**
**[Watch the Trailer](https://youtube.com)**
While The Adjustment Bureau lacks vampires and high school drama, it explores forbidden love with a supernatural twist. The film follows a man and woman whose romance defies fate, echoing Twilight’s themes of love overcoming obstacles.
### 16. **The School for Good and Evil**
**[Watch the Trailer](https://youtube.com)**
In The School for Good and Evil, teenage girls are thrust into a supernatural setting, focusing on friendship rather than romance. The film offers a fresh perspective on the YA genre, similar to Twilight's magical world-building.
### 17. **Cirque du Freak: The Vampire's Assistant**
**[Watch the Trailer](https://youtube.com)**
Cirque du Freak features a small-town teenager who encounters an immortal vampire. Although the film diverges from Twilight’s romance, it offers a mix of supernatural elements and teenage adventure.
### 18. **Everything, Everything**
**[Watch the Trailer](https://youtube.com)**
For those who loved Twilight for its romance, Everything, Everything provides a heartwarming story about a girl confined to her home due to illness, who finds new meaning in life through a neighbor's arrival.
### 19. **Underworld**
**[Watch the Trailer](https://youtube.com)**
If you’re craving more action alongside your vampire drama, Underworld delivers a high-octane conflict between vampires and werewolves. It offers a darker, more intense take on supernatural warfare compared to Twilight.
### 20. **Fifty Shades of Grey**
**[Watch the Trailer](https://youtube.com)**
Fifty Shades of Grey, famously inspired by Twilight fan fiction, explores a tumultuous romance with a different twist. Though it shares some thematic elements with Twilight, such as a clumsy heroine and a charismatic lead, it diverges significantly in its adult themes.
